Search by job, company or skills

Enphase Energy

Senior Engineer, Embedded Software

Save
  • Posted 10 hours ago
  • Be among the first 10 applicants
Early Applicant

Job Description

Description

Enphase Energy is a global energy technology company and a leading provider of solar, battery, and electric vehicle charging products. Founded in 2006, our innovative microinverter technology revolutionized solar power, making it a safer, more reliable, and scalable energy source. Today, the Enphase Energy System enables users to make, use, save, and sell their own power. Enphase is also one of the most successful and innovative clean energy companies in the world, with more than 80 million products shipped across 160 countries.

Join our dynamic teams designing and developing next-gen energy technologies and help drive a sustainable future!

What You Will Be Doing

  • Review and Analyze Product Requirements, Specifications and Technical Design Documents
  • Developing embedded software for products
  • Bug fixing and solving field issues

Who You Are And What You Bring


  • 2+ years of experience in Embedded programming
  • Bachelor's degree in electrical / Electronic Engineering AND/OR Masters in Embedded Systems/Power Electronics
  • Good in programming languages C and C++
  • Experience in linux programming
  • Strong hands-on with embedded application
  • Good understanding of Embedded interfaces like UART, I2C, SPI
  • Experience of BLE, IoT based systems
  • Troubleshooting the Field issues
  • Good communication and interpersonal skills
  • Self-motivated and enthusiastic
  • Proactive and strong analytical/debugging skills
  • Ability to work on a fast-paced environment
  • Good Team Player and Self-driven towards Result and Quality

More Info

Job Type:
Industry:
Employment Type:

About Company

Job ID: 149064099

Similar Jobs

Bengaluru, India

Skills:

LinEmbedded C ProgrammingUartI2cSpiPythonCAN-FDsignal generatorsOscilloscopesCortex M series microcontrollers

Bengaluru, India

Skills:

Vulnerability ManagementautomationCJavaPythoncustom toolingvulnerability scanning toolssecure software development practicesRisk Assessmentremediation tracking

Bengaluru, India

Skills:

ARM Cortex-M architectureInterrupt designCMSIS-level developmentReal-time dataflow synchronizationMemory coherencyHardware register programmingLow-level MCU architectureEmbedded firmware designRobotics systemsMemory hierarchyDMA pipelinesReal-time control loopsSTM32 ARM-cortexM7 seriesDynamic event-driven frameworksCache optimization techniquesRTOS InternalsSensor data processing

Bengaluru, India

Skills:

Embedded CUartSpiDevice Driver DevelopmentCanEthernetI2cFirmware DevelopmentEmbedded ArchitecturesMicrocontrollershardware interfacingPeripheral ProgrammingReal-Time Embedded Systems

Bengaluru, India

Skills:

RealmCore DataObjective-cAppiumAccessibility TestingUikitTypescriptJavascriptSqliteIos SdkReact NativeSwiftSwiftUISnapshot testingSwiftUI Preview TestsGitHub ActionsUnit and Automation Testing using XCTestXCUITestAPM Tools for User Experience Monitoring such as AppDynamicsBitriseWKWebView